Page 2: PSI Engineering Installation Applications

PSI Engineering, in business since 1989 are developers of document and packing station automation systems for fulfillment and distribution centers.

Page 9: PSI Engineering Installation Applications

AutoCAD drawing shows - Print FeederThe drawing below shows the Print Feeder system in red on the conveyor at the bottom of the page. When a packing slip is required for the order, the last carton in the order is diverted to this conveyor.This systems eliminated 5 operators per shift.

Page 10: PSI Engineering Installation Applications

AutoCAD drawing shows - Print FeederThe drawing below shows four (4) Print Feeder above conveyor systems in red above the conveyors. This is also an order start system where the document is fed into the open carton just after the carton is erected. The shipping label is applied just after this operation. No overhead scanners were required.

Page 11: PSI Engineering Installation Applications

AutoCAD drawing shows – Print FeederThe drawing below shows the Print Feeder & Optimizer system that automatically feeds the document into the open carton, reduces the height of the carton, places a lid on the caron and then applies a shipping label to the top of the carton. This system reduced the amount of dunnage/void fill and dim-factor as well as many operators.

Page 12: PSI Engineering Installation Applications

AutoCAD drawing shows - Print FeederThe drawing below shows the Print Feeder system in red on the conveyor at the upper right of the page. When a packing slip is required for the order, the last carton in the order is diverted to this conveyor. This systems eliminated 7 operators per shift and 6 laser printers.

Page 13: PSI Engineering Installation Applications

AutoCAD drawing shows - Print Feeder DFThe drawing below shows five Print Feeder DF systems on the conveyor lines below. This is a system installed to print and feed a packing slip into all cartons on each line with two pages @ 22 cartons per minute. Interface with WCS.

Page 14: PSI Engineering Installation Applications

AutoCAD drawing shows - Print Feeder DFThe drawing below shows three Print Feeder DF systems on the conveyor lines below. This system was designed to print fold and feed packing slips and content sheets for each carton on the line.

Page 15: PSI Engineering Installation Applications

AutoCAD drawing shows - Print Feeder DFThe drawing below shows two Print Feeder DF systems on the two conveyor below. This is a system installed to print and feed a summary report into all cartons and detailed packing slip into the last carton of the order. Interface with Oracle ERP/WM.

Page 16: PSI Engineering Installation Applications

AutoCAD drawing shows - Print Feeder DFThe drawing below shows the Print Feeder DF system in red on the conveyor below. This system reduced the cost per page from 5 to 1.2 cents per page and eliminated 4 operators.

Page 18: PSI Engineering Installation Applications

LC In-Feeder 3000Multiple device system to feed catalogues into open cartons when the WCS triggers the feed. The documents are bar code scanned to compare it is the proper document for the order. Other installations include Bio-Pharma PI feeding.

Page 19: PSI Engineering Installation Applications

PDFS - Bagger (Flexible Packaging)This installation shows PSI Engineering's (worldwide) patented Product & Document Fulfillment System. Single item orders (~80%) are processed on the above system only. Single and small multiple item orders are processed on the botton system. These two systems eliminated ~25 packing stations and their

overhead. 

Page 20: PSI Engineering Installation Applications

PDFS - Cartons (Ridged Packaging)This installation shows PSI Engineering's (worldwide) patented Product & Document Fulfillment System. As shown, the system is desigened for corrugated carton shipping. One operator feeds product at ~15 orders per minute.
